ENVIRONMENTAL SCIENTIST/CONTAMINATED LAND - NEWCASTLE, NSW

  • Take your career to the next level
  • We have exciting projects across a range of industries
  • Attractive salary package
    This role will see you working within our Site Assessment and Remediation (SAR) group. Our SAR team are highly regarded for their expertise; have a strong pipeline of work and enjoy a satisfying and flexible work environment.

ABOUT YOU

We’re looking for team player who enjoys a challenge, wants to learn and expand their experience, and ultimately find the best solution for every client.

Qualities and credentials, we’d love to see:

  • Tertiary qualifications in Environmental Science, Environmental Engineering, Chemistry, Geology, or a related discipline
  • Must be mobile to work along the East Coast of Australia
  • 2+ years’ experience in contaminated site assessment and/or remediation activities, including soil, groundwater and soil vapour sampling, Environmental Audit support, and technical reporting
  • Experience and/or interest in our key markets of property and transport infrastructure
  • Project and client management or experience working on a portfolio of sites
  • Knowledge of guidelines and standards related to the investigation and management of contaminated land at State and Federal level
  • Professional writing skills to produce technical reports and successful proposals

In return, you’ll be provided with coaching support from highly specialised industry leaders to continue to develop and showcase your technical expertise in a supportive and collaborative team environment.

Responsibilities:

Day to day here’s what you’ll be focused on:

  • Designing field investigations including soil or groundwater sampling and soil vapour assessment
  • Coordinate projects, including budget, scope, time, stakeholder communication and client relationships
  • Preparing contaminated site reports
  • Oversee contractors and take responsibility for safe and quality field programs
  • Directing and guiding site remediation activities
  • Supporting our EPA appointed Environmental Auditors across industry sectors.
  • Interacting with regulatory authorities
  • Developing comprehensive and competitive proposals.
